IP -> hostname

Anze anze at volja.net
Tue Jun 17 10:53:04 CEST 2003


Zivjo!

Imam manjsi problem... V PHPju pod Linuxom bi rad dobil hostname nekega IPja. 
Nekateri IPji nimajo dodeljenega nobenega hostname-a, zato gethostbyaddr() ne 
uspe, vendar pa bi v takih primerih rad vsaj izvedel, v katero domeno spada 
IP (kdo je ISP). Ce npr. naredim:

$ nslookup 194.249.202.158
...
** server can't find 158.202.249.194.in-addr.arpa: NXDOMAIN

Hostname torej ni dodeljen. Vendar pa lahko ugotovim providerja:

$ nslookup -q=ns 249.194.in-addr.arpa.
...
249.194.in-addr.arpa    nameserver = ns.ripe.net.
249.194.in-addr.arpa    nameserver = kanin.arnes.si.
249.194.in-addr.arpa    nameserver = nanos.arnes.si.

Vprasanja:
- kako to naredim pod PHPjem na Linuxu, po moznosti brez passthru() in 
ekvivalentov? 
- kako ugotovim, da spada 194.249.202.158 pod arnes.si, ne pa pod ripe.net?

LP in vnaprej hvala!

Anze



More information about the lugos-prog mailing list